Marseille’s Portuguese coach Andre Villas-Boas left his post after a bad course. The blue-whites managed to get only 1 point in the last 4 games under the management of Villas-Boas.

French League teams MarseilleIn, coach Andre Villas-Boas announced his resignation from his post.

Andre Villas-Boas said at the press conference that “Olivier Ntcham transfer I didn’t want it to be done. I learned the transfer this morning, “he said.

Continuing his statements, Andre Villas-Boas said, “I resigned as a result. I expect the administration to accept my resignation.”

RECEIVED 1 POINT IN THE LAST 4 MATCHES

Marseille recruited 24-year-old French midfielder Olivier Ntcham on loan from Rangers until the end of the season. The blue-whites, which took the 9th place with 32 points in the French League, could only get 1 point in the last 4 games under the management of Villas-Boas.
